Gamber man suffers injuries fighting fire in his garage

A Gamber man suffered second-degree burns on his hands yesterday morning when he tried to extinguish a fire in a garage attached to his house, state fire officials said.

A passer-by had noticed smoke coming from the garage at the one-story home in the 2000 block of Kays Mill Road in Gamber at 9: 26 a.m. and stopped to notify the owner, fire officials said.

Damage was estimated at $1,000. The cause of the fire is being investigated.
